For the first 13 years of his practice, Richard was a highly successful personal injury and insurance defense attorney. In 2000, he decided that he would prefer to help injured victims than to defend big companies. In 2003, Richard joined the Law Offices of David McQuade Leibowitz, P.C. and has been trying cases with David ever since. (Interestingly, David and Richard used to be adversaries!) With his insight into defense strategies and tactics, Richard adds a unique perspective to the firm, ultimately helping the firm to better serve our clients. His experience extends back to when he was a nationally ranked intercollegiate debater at the University of Kansas, to his numerous accolades while at Baylor Law School (including receiving a Leon Jaworski Scholarship and being a part of Baylor's National Mock Trial Team), to his extensive litigation and trial experience (Richard has tried over 200 civil jury trials to a verdict, ranging in length from 3 days to 3 months). Richard has been a part of the San Antonio community for over 27 years. He met his wife Mary here, and together they are raising their two children.
